AUSTRALIAN PRODUCT RECALL

Mercedes-Benz 639 Vito vans MY2003-2006 with Takata SDI driver airbag

Published 8 July 2025

Product

Takata SDI driver airbags may have been installed in Mercedes-Benz 639 Vito vans model years 2003-2006, as a replacement part during a previous repair. Identifying features description Consumers who have a Mercedes-Benz 639 Vito van manufactured between 2003-2006 need to check if the VIN of their vehicle is listed on the attached VIN list.

Why it was recalled

Faulty Takata airbag inflators are subject to a compulsory recall . Airbag inflator: As the airbag gets older, a combination of high temperatures and humidity can cause the airbag inflator propellant to degrade.

Hazard

If an affected vehicle is involved in a collision triggering the airbag, or if the airbag mis-deploys, the metal inflator housing may explode/rupture under too much internal pressure. If the faulty airbag inflator ruptures, it can go off with too much explosive force causing sharp metal fragments to shoot out and kill or seriously injure people in the vehicle. There have been serious injuries and deaths caused by faulty Takata airbags.
